Output 32566dbfc40ce24c334b321e868993dc521e1992771446aeaa3ba7fd9571475e:1
- value
- 2677424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 210ef67221bc26041394159862bc9ef0a7bdd6b7 OP_EQUAL
- address
- 34hp9VuyEkK7p1EHms3yCzsQMCjXbH89WL
- transaction
- 32566dbfc40ce24c334b321e868993dc521e1992771446aeaa3ba7fd9571475e
- spent
- true